2026/3/26 14:43:04
网站建设
项目流程
网站做的好赚钱吗,免费广告设计模板网站,杭州高端网站设计公司,推广链接点击器app还在为JavaFX应用的默认界面发愁吗#xff1f;Atlantafx主题库正是你需要的解决方案。这个现代化的CSS主题集合不仅提供了丰富的预定义样式#xff0c;还包含一系列增强控件#xff0c;让JavaFX应用在几分钟内焕然一新。 【免费下载链接】atlantafx Modern JavaFX CSS theme…还在为JavaFX应用的默认界面发愁吗Atlantafx主题库正是你需要的解决方案。这个现代化的CSS主题集合不仅提供了丰富的预定义样式还包含一系列增强控件让JavaFX应用在几分钟内焕然一新。【免费下载链接】atlantafxModern JavaFX CSS theme collection with additional controls.项目地址: https://gitcode.com/gh_mirrors/at/atlantafx为什么选择Atlantafx主题库传统JavaFX开发中界面美化往往需要投入大量时间编写CSS样式。Atlantafx通过以下优势彻底改变了这一现状开箱即用8种精心设计的主题覆盖从商务到娱乐的各种场景零配置集成无需复杂设置一行代码即可应用完整主题深度定制能力基于SASS的架构支持个性化色彩和组件调整持续维护活跃的社区和定期更新确保兼容性和新功能主题风格深度体验Atlantafx提供了多样化的视觉风格每种主题都经过专业设计团队的精心打磨图Primer Light主题效果展示 - 清新明亮的JavaFX应用界面浅色系主题适合日常办公和信息展示场景Primer LightGitHub风格的清爽界面代码友好型设计Nord Light北欧极简风格柔和的蓝色调带来宁静体验Cupertino LightmacOS风格的现代界面圆润优雅深色系主题则更适合创意工作和夜间使用Nord Dark深蓝色调的沉浸式体验护眼舒适Dracula经典深色主题高对比度提升可读性图Nord Dark主题效果 - 深色模式下的JavaFX应用界面三分钟快速上手指南第一步项目依赖配置通过Maven快速引入主题库依赖dependency groupIdio.github.mkpaz/groupId artifactIdatlantafx-base/artifactId version2.0.0/version /dependency第二步应用主题样式在JavaFX应用的启动类中应用主题public class MainApp extends Application { Override public void start(Stage primaryStage) { // 应用浅色主题 Application.setUserAgentStylesheet(new PrimerLight().getUserAgentStylesheet()); // 或者应用深色主题 Application.setUserAgentStylesheet(new PrimerDark().getUserAgentStylesheet()); // 其余初始化代码... } }第三步运行验证效果启动应用你将看到所有标准JavaFX控件自动应用了全新的视觉样式。高级定制打造品牌专属界面颜色系统深度定制Atlantafx采用模块化的颜色系统支持全方位的色彩调整图Atlantafx主题颜色变量系统 - JavaFX界面色彩定制参考通过CSS变量覆盖实现个性化色彩.root { /* 基础色彩定制 */ -color-bg-default: #f8f9fa; -color-text-default: #212529; /* 强调色调整 */ -color-accent-5: #0d6efd; -color-accent-6: #0b5ed7; /* 功能色定义 */ -color-success: #198754; -color-warning: #ffc107; -color-danger: #dc3545; }组件级样式微调除了全局色彩你还可以针对特定组件进行精细调整.button { -fx-background-color: -color-accent-5; -fx-text-fill: white; -fx-background-radius: 6px; } .text-field { -fx-background-color: white; -fx-border-color: -color-border-default; }实际应用场景与最佳实践企业级应用美化对于需要专业外观的商业软件推荐使用Primer系列主题。它们提供了商务级的视觉体验同时保持了良好的可读性和可用性。创意工具界面优化设计软件、视频编辑器等创意工具适合使用深色主题如Nord Dark或Dracula能够减少视觉疲劳提升长时间工作的舒适度。常见问题解决Q主题应用后部分控件样式异常怎么办A检查是否有自定义CSS样式与主题冲突建议先移除所有自定义样式再逐步添加。Q如何实现主题的动态切换A通过响应系统主题变化或用户设置重新调用setUserAgentStylesheet方法即可。完整开发资源核心文档docs/docs - 包含完整的API参考和使用指南主题开发docs/docs/theming.md - 详细的主题定制教程控件手册docs/docs/reference/controls.md - 扩展控件的详细说明示例代码sampler/src/main/java/atlantafx/sampler - 完整的应用示例结语Atlantafx主题库为JavaFX开发者提供了一套完整、易用的界面美化解决方案。无论你是初学者还是经验丰富的开发者都能在短时间内打造出专业级的桌面应用界面。立即开始你的JavaFX界面美化之旅让应用在视觉体验上脱颖而出。【免费下载链接】atlantafxModern JavaFX CSS theme collection with additional controls.项目地址: https://gitcode.com/gh_mirrors/at/atlantafx创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考